## Runbook: Corvid Gateway — WebSocket Compression

permessage-deflate is enabled by default. Tradeoffs: ~60% bandwidth savings on chatty JSON streams, but context takeover holds ~300KB per connection; at peak (80k conns) that's the main memory pressure on gateway nodes. If memory alarms fire, disable context takeover first, full compression second. Never toggle mid-deploy — clients renegotiate and reconnect storms follow. Validate any change on the Halden staging ring and log the trace token below.

build token for tawif-bahip: htk31_68bba16e1afabfef4ecc69408c06f16

Ticket: Connection failures during dedup batch job

The Merlock dedup pipeline drops connections roughly every 2,000 records, mid-transaction. Retries mask it but inflate runtime 3x. Suspect the pooler is recycling idle sessions under the batch's long hold times. Requesting security review of the read path before we widen pool limits. Job connects with the string below.

database URL for bahop-yagep: mssql://sildor_svc:35ha7jz@db-fb6d.nelvrodyn.example:5432/casath

# Load test settings for the Cartwheel checkout flow (weekly eng sync notes).
# Last week's run against the Penner staging cluster peaked at 1,400 virtual
# users before the payment-intent service started queuing. We bumped the pool
# size to 60 and disabled the loyalty-points lookup to isolate the bottleneck.
# Marisol will rerun the soak test Thursday with the new thresholds. Results
# land in the usual dashboard. For the load generator to seed baseline carts,
# point it at the staging database using the connection below.

database URL for hawip-kagap: redis://rusok_svc:bMCaqek7MRWIOJ@db-8501.zarqeltech.corp:5432/sileth